当前位置: 首页 > news >正文

在Windows上优雅处理PDF:Poppler工具包让你的文档工作更轻松

在Windows上优雅处理PDF:Poppler工具包让你的文档工作更轻松

【免费下载链接】poppler-windowsDownload Poppler binaries packaged for Windows with dependencies项目地址: https://gitcode.com/gh_mirrors/po/poppler-windows

你是否曾经在Windows上处理PDF文件时感到束手无策?面对需要提取文本、转换格式或分析文档内容的场景,是不是常常需要安装各种复杂的软件?今天我要向你介绍一个简单而强大的解决方案:Poppler Windows工具包。这个免费开源的PDF处理工具集合,能让你像专业人士一样轻松处理各种PDF文档任务。

告别复杂安装:Poppler的零配置体验

想象一下这样的场景:你刚拿到一份重要的PDF报告,需要快速提取其中的关键数据。传统的PDF编辑器要么需要付费订阅,要么安装过程繁琐复杂。而Poppler Windows版完全不同——它就像一个便携式工具箱,下载解压后立即就能使用。

Poppler的核心优势在于它的"零依赖"特性。所有必要的组件都已经打包在一起,不需要安装任何额外的运行时库或框架。这对于需要在多台电脑上工作,或者没有管理员权限的用户来说,简直是完美的选择。

从日常任务到专业需求:Poppler能帮你做什么?

场景一:快速提取PDF中的文字内容

无论是工作报告、学术论文还是电子书,有时我们只需要其中的文字内容。使用pdftotext工具,你可以轻松地将PDF转换为纯文本文件:

pdftotext 年度报告.pdf 年度报告.txt

这个简单的命令就能生成一个干净的文本文件,方便你进行搜索、复制或进一步处理。

场景二:为PDF文档创建视觉预览

当你需要分享PDF文档的预览图时,pdftoppm工具能帮你生成高质量的图像文件。无论是制作文档缩略图,还是需要将PDF页面嵌入演示文稿,这个工具都能胜任:

pdftoppm -png -r 200 产品手册.pdf 手册预览

场景三:深入了解PDF文档的"元数据"

每个PDF文件都包含丰富的元数据信息——创建日期、作者、页面尺寸、加密状态等。使用pdfinfo工具,你可以快速获取这些信息:

pdfinfo 合同文件.pdf

这对于文档管理和质量控制特别有用。

Poppler工具包中的"瑞士军刀"

让我们来看看这个工具包里有哪些实用的"工具":

工具名称主要用途典型应用场景
pdfseparate拆分PDF文件将多页合同拆分成单页文件,便于单独发送或归档
pdfunite合并PDF文件将多个扫描件合并为一个完整的文档
pdftohtml转换为网页格式创建可在浏览器中查看的PDF版本
pdfimages提取图片资源从PDF中提取所有嵌入的图像文件
pdffonts分析字体使用检查文档中使用的字体类型和编码

让Poppler融入你的工作流程

为批量处理创建自动化脚本

如果你经常需要处理大量PDF文件,可以创建简单的批处理脚本来提高效率。比如,将整个文件夹的PDF转换为文本:

@echo off for %%f in (*.pdf) do ( echo 正在处理: %%~nf.pdf pdftotext "%%f" "output\%%~nf.txt" ) echo 处理完成!所有文本文件已保存到output文件夹

与其他工具配合使用

Poppler的命令行特性让它能够轻松集成到各种工作流程中。你可以:

  • 在Python脚本中调用Poppler工具进行复杂处理
  • 通过Windows任务计划定期执行PDF转换任务
  • 与文档管理系统结合,实现自动化的文档处理管道

解决你可能遇到的常见挑战

中文文档处理:Poppler完全支持中文和其他多语言文档。如果遇到编码问题,可以尝试指定编码参数来确保正确显示。

大型文件处理:Poppler采用高效的流式处理技术,即使是数百页的大型PDF也能快速处理。对于特别大的文件,建议分页处理以减少内存使用。

保持工具更新:项目维护者会定期更新Poppler版本。要获取最新版本,只需下载新的zip文件并替换原有文件即可,你的脚本和配置通常不需要修改。

开始你的PDF处理之旅

使用Poppler Windows工具包,你不需要成为技术专家就能处理复杂的PDF任务。它的设计理念是简单、直接、有效——就像一把锋利的瑞士军刀,在你需要的时候总能派上用场。

我建议你从最简单的任务开始:找一个PDF文件,尝试提取其中的文本内容。当你看到命令行中快速输出的结果时,你会感受到这种简洁工具带来的满足感。

记住,最好的工具往往是那些能让你专注于工作本身,而不是工具复杂性的工具。Poppler正是这样的工具——它安静地待在后台,当你需要处理PDF时,它就在那里,随时准备提供帮助。

最后的小提示:将Poppler工具包放在一个固定的位置,比如C:\tools\poppler,然后将这个路径添加到系统的PATH环境变量中。这样,你就可以在任何位置直接使用这些工具,让PDF处理变得更加便捷。

愿Poppler Windows工具包成为你数字办公生活中的得力助手,让PDF处理从繁琐的任务变成轻松的日常操作。🎯

【免费下载链接】poppler-windowsDownload Poppler binaries packaged for Windows with dependencies项目地址: https://gitcode.com/gh_mirrors/po/poppler-windows

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/810512/

相关文章:

  • 嵌入式开发云端化:架构模式、实战评估与核心挑战解析
  • 风力叶片机器人喷涂轨迹规划仿真【附模型】
  • 利用Taotoken模型广场为不同项目选择合适大模型的策略
  • AI助手本地化办公:officecli-skills实现文档自动化生成
  • C/C++项目里stb_image库的‘multiple definition’报错,我用STB_IMAGE_STATIC宏解决了
  • 2026年金融AI投研炒股工具横评:五大主流平台深度对比推荐 - 品牌种草官
  • 【技术底稿 33】同机复用开发资源,搭建完整测试环境实战复盘一、核心背景
  • 基于Git工作流的OpenClaw状态备份工具clawsync设计与实践
  • 【仅限前500名】NotebookLM RAG私有化调优套件泄露版:含17个生产环境验证的prompt-sql混合检索模板+Latency-SLA监控看板
  • Python WebSocket 实时通信实战:构建实时Web应用
  • 告别答辩PPT焦虑:百考通AI一键生成,高效备战毕业答辩
  • AI时代的战神金刚——构建你的外部大脑与商业闭环@围巾哥萧尘
  • 【AI响应速度生死线】:Haiku在实时客服/编程助手/边缘设备的3大不可替代性验证
  • NotebookLM播客生成质量暴跌真相:训练数据污染率高达18.7%?我们逆向拆解了其RAG音频对齐层
  • LabVIEW主要设计特性与工程价值
  • STM32实战:BMP280气压模块IIC驱动与数据精准采集
  • 不靠感觉写代码:Matt Pocock 的 Skills 如何让 AI 写出你真正想要的代码
  • 半导体行业周期解析:从供需失衡到产业链博弈的生存指南
  • 终极音乐解锁指南:免费工具让你在任何设备播放加密音乐
  • 从底层逻辑了解AI
  • 基于SimpleX协议构建私有AI通信通道:OpenClaw插件部署指南
  • 氛围工程指南:如何量化与塑造技术团队的健康氛围
  • gptstudio:R语言数据分析的AI副驾驶,重塑RStudio工作流
  • 【ChatGPT Slogan生成黄金法则】:20年品牌技术专家亲授3步高转化文案炼金术
  • 假冒 TronLink 的 MV3 扩展钓鱼攻击机理与 Web3 钱包安全防御
  • 隐私保护机器学习技术:MPC与FHE对比与应用
  • 快速原型开发中利用Taotoken分钟级接入验证创意
  • PS图片文字修改教程 简单几步完美替换文字内容
  • 137.从 CUDA 环境到模型部署!YOLOv8 全流程实战,适配工业质检 / 自动驾驶多场景
  • 【实战指南】App Inventor对接阿里云:打造STM32温湿度数据可视化APP